Factors to Consider When Choosing Best Face Sunscreens For Dry Skin

SUNSCREEN FORMULA

When it comes to choosing a face sunscreen for dry skin, the formula is crucial. Look for a hypoallergenic, fragrance-free, or sensitive-skin-friendly formula that is designed to minimize irritation and allergic reactions. Some sunscreens contain ingredients like hyaluronic acid or ceramides, which can help to lock in moisture and support the skin's natural barrier. Consider a sunscreen with a Physical SPF of at least 30, as this will provide adequate protection against both UVA and UVB rays. Physical sunscreens contain zinc oxide or titanium dioxide, which work by sitting on the skin's surface and reflecting UV radiation. Chemical sunscreens, on the other hand, absorb UV radiation and convert it into heat, which can be more irritating to dry skin.

Frequently Asked Questions

I have dry skin and am prone to irritation – what kind of ingredients should I look for in a face sunscreen?

When shopping for a face sunscreen for dry skin, it's essential to look for ingredients that provide moisturizing and soothing benefits. Some key ingredients to consider include hyaluronic acid, glycerin, and ceramides, which can help to lock in moisture and repair the skin's barrier. Avoid products containing harsh alcohols and artificial fragrances, which can exacerbate dry skin issues.

I've heard that some sunscreens are better at protecting against UVA and UVB rays than others – how do I know which one to choose?

A good face sunscreen should protect against both UVA and UVB rays, which can cause premature aging and skin damage. Look for products labeled as broad-spectrum and with an SPF of at least 30. Some sunscreens may also contain additional antioxidants, such as vitamin E or ferulic acid, which can help to neutralize free radicals and further protect the skin.
